
skills-sync - AI工具技能同步管理
在mcoding代理之间切换有其自身的问题——技能过时,MCP服务器漂移,每个新工具都需要重新进行相同的设置。技能同步从一个工作区管理您的技能、MCP服务器和配置,然后自动在Claude、Codex、Gemini、Cursor和Copilot之间同步它们。基本上是1个命令,用于在任何地方安装MCP。1个命令用于刷新过时的技能。1个命令用于检测漂移并修复它。
详细介绍
skills-sync 完整使用指南|实测评测
🌟 工具简介 & 核心定位
-
工具背景:skills-sync 是由开发者 ryanreh99 开发的开源项目,目前托管在 GitHub 上。其核心目标是解决开发者在多工具(如 Claude、Codex、Gemini、Cursor 和 Copilot)之间切换时遇到的技能配置重复、MCP 服务器漂移等问题,旨在通过统一管理实现技能与配置的自动同步。
-
核心亮点:
- 🔄 一键同步:支持在多个 AI 编辑器中同步技能和配置,减少重复设置。
- 🔧 自动修复漂移:检测并修复 MCP 服务器状态不一致的问题。
- 🧠 技能版本管理:可刷新过时技能,保持开发环境一致性。
- 📦 轻量部署:无需复杂安装流程,命令行即可操作。
-
适用人群:经常在多个 AI 编辑器间切换的开发者、团队协作中的配置管理者、需要统一维护技能和配置的用户。
-
【核心总结】skills-sync 是一款面向多 AI 编辑器用户的技能与配置管理工具,能显著降低配置维护成本,但目前功能仍处于早期阶段,需关注官方更新。
🧪 真实实测体验
作为一个经常在 Codex 和 Cursor 之间切换的开发者,我尝试了 skills-sync 的基本功能。整体操作流畅度不错,命令行交互直观,安装过程没有遇到明显问题。不过,部分功能依赖于本地环境的配置,如果对 CLI 不熟悉,可能会有些门槛。
在实际使用中,我发现它确实能帮助我快速同步技能,尤其是当我在不同设备上切换时,避免了重新配置的麻烦。但某些时候,检测到的“漂移”问题并不明显,可能误判的情况存在。另外,功能文档略显简略,新手可能需要查阅 GitHub 上的 README 或社区讨论来获取更多信息。
总体来说,它适合有一定技术背景、希望提升配置效率的开发者,但对于完全的新手来说,学习成本稍高。
💬 用户真实反馈
- “之前每次换编辑器都要重新配置技能,现在用 skills-sync 一键同步,省了不少时间。”
- “功能挺实用,但有时候检测到的漂移问题不太准确,需要手动确认。”
- “作为开源项目,文档和社区支持还不够完善,希望后续能有更多说明。”
- “适合团队协作,统一配置后减少了沟通成本。”
📊 同类工具对比
| 工具名称 | 核心功能 | 操作门槛 | 适用场景 | 优势 | 不足 |
|---|---|---|---|---|---|
| skills-sync | 技能与配置同步、漂移检测 | 中等 | 多编辑器切换、团队协作 | 一键同步、自动修复漂移 | 功能尚在完善,文档不够详细 |
| VS Code 插件 | 配置管理、插件同步 | 低 | 单一编辑器内配置管理 | 生态丰富、易用 | 无法跨编辑器同步 |
| GitHub Actions | 自动化流程、CI/CD 配置 | 高 | 持续集成、自动化部署 | 强大灵活、功能全面 | 不适用于技能同步 |
⚠️ 优点与缺点(高信任信号,必须真实)
-
优点:
- ✅ 一键同步技能与配置,节省重复劳动。
- ✅ 自动检测并修复 MCP 服务器漂移,提升稳定性。
- ✅ 轻量级部署,无需复杂配置,适合快速上手。
- ✅ 支持多种主流 AI 编辑器,扩展性强。
-
缺点/局限:
- ❌ 检测漂移功能偶尔误判,需人工验证。
- ❌ 文档和社区资源有限,学习曲线较陡。
- ❌ 功能仍在持续开发中,部分特性尚未稳定。
✅ 快速开始
- 访问官网:https://github.com/ryanreh99/skills-sync
- 注册/登录:使用邮箱或第三方账号完成注册登录即可。
- 首次使用:
- 克隆仓库:
git clone https://github.com/ryanreh99/skills-sync.git - 进入目录:
cd skills-sync - 执行初始化命令:
npm install && npm run setup - 使用命令同步技能:
npx skills-sync sync
- 克隆仓库:
- 新手注意事项:
- 建议先阅读 GitHub 上的 README 文件,了解基础命令和配置方法。
- 如果遇到配置错误,可以尝试运行
npx skills-sync check查看问题所在。
🚀 核心功能详解
1. 技能同步功能
- 功能作用:在多个 AI 编辑器之间同步已配置的技能,避免重复设置。
- 使用方法:运行
npx skills-sync sync命令,系统会自动将当前工作区的技能配置同步到所有支持的编辑器中。 - 实测效果:同步过程迅速,成功率较高,但部分编辑器可能需要手动确认同步结果。
- 适合场景:频繁在多个编辑器间切换的开发者,或团队协作中统一配置的场景。
2. MCP 服务器漂移检测
- 功能作用:检测并修复 MCP 服务器状态不一致的问题,确保配置一致性。
- 使用方法:运行
npx skills-sync drift-check命令,系统会列出所有漂移的服务器,并提供修复建议。 - 实测效果:检测逻辑较为准确,但有时会误报,需结合实际情况判断。
- 适合场景:多设备或多环境下的配置维护,尤其是远程办公或跨团队协作。
3. 技能版本刷新
- 功能作用:更新过时的技能版本,确保使用最新的配置。
- 使用方法:运行
npx skills-sync refresh命令,系统会检查所有技能是否为最新版本并进行更新。 - 实测效果:更新过程稳定,但部分技能可能因兼容性问题导致异常。
- 适合场景:定期维护开发环境,确保技能始终处于最新状态。
💼 真实使用场景(4个以上,落地性强)
场景 1:多编辑器切换频繁
- 场景痛点:每天在 Codex 和 Cursor 之间切换,每次都要重新配置技能,浪费大量时间。
- 工具如何解决:使用
sync命令一键同步技能配置,避免重复操作。 - 实际收益:显著提升效率,减少重复劳动。
场景 2:团队协作配置统一
- 场景痛点:团队成员使用不同的 AI 编辑器,配置不一致,影响协作效率。
- 工具如何解决:通过 skills-sync 统一管理技能和配置,保证团队环境一致。
- 实际收益:降低沟通成本,提高团队协作效率。
场景 3:跨设备开发
- 场景痛点:在本地电脑和远程服务器之间切换,配置容易丢失或不一致。
- 工具如何解决:通过自动同步功能,确保所有设备上的配置一致。
- 实际收益:提升开发连续性,减少配置恢复时间。
场景 4:技能版本过时
- 场景痛点:技能版本过时,导致某些功能无法正常使用。
- 工具如何解决:使用
refresh命令更新技能版本,确保功能可用。 - 实际收益:提升开发体验,避免因版本问题导致的故障。
⚡ 高级使用技巧(进阶必看,含独家干货)
- 自定义配置文件路径:默认配置文件位于
.skills-sync/config.json,可以通过修改该文件指定自定义路径,方便多项目管理。 - 脚本自动化:结合 shell 脚本或 CI/CD 流程,定时执行
sync和drift-check命令,实现无人值守的配置维护。 - 日志追踪与调试:使用
npx skills-sync debug命令查看详细的执行日志,便于排查问题。 - 【独家干货】:在 GitHub 上提交 issue 时,附上
npx skills-sync log输出的内容,有助于更快获得开发者支持,提升问题解决效率。
💰 价格与套餐
目前官方未公开明确的定价方案,推测提供免费试用额度与付费订阅套餐,具体价格、权益与使用限制,请以官方网站最新信息为准。
🔗 官方网站与资源
- 官方网站:https://github.com/ryanreh99/skills-sync
- 其他资源:
- GitHub 项目页面:包含完整文档和源码。
- 社区讨论:GitHub Issues 中有部分用户分享使用经验。
- 更多官方资源与支持,请访问官方网站查看。
📝 常见问题 FAQ
Q1:skills-sync 是否需要安装额外依赖?
A:不需要,只需安装 Node.js 和 npm 即可运行。
Q2:如何查看当前配置是否同步成功?
A:运行 npx skills-sync status 可查看当前同步状态和配置详情。
Q3:如果同步失败怎么办?
A:首先检查网络连接,然后查看日志文件(npx skills-sync log),根据提示排查问题。若仍无法解决,可在 GitHub 上提交 issue 并附上日志内容。
🎯 最终使用建议
- 谁适合用:经常在多个 AI 编辑器之间切换的开发者、需要统一配置管理的团队、追求高效开发流程的用户。
- 不适合谁用:对命令行操作不熟悉的初学者、仅使用单一编辑器的用户、对配置同步需求较低的普通用户。
- 最佳使用场景:多编辑器切换、团队协作、跨设备开发、技能版本维护。
- 避坑提醒:建议先阅读官方文档,避免因配置不当导致功能异常;同时注意及时更新工具版本,以获得更好的兼容性和稳定性。



